β2-Microglobulin is a 98-amino acid protein and the light-chain component of major histocompatibility complex (MHC) class I molecules.1,2 It is non-covalently associated with the MHC class I α chain and comprises a protein-building subunit of the MHC class I molecule to facilitate complex transport to the cell surface and antigen presentation to cytotoxic T cells. β2-Microglobulin is found in all nucleated cells, as well as in extracellular fluids, including urine and serum, and MHC class I-associated β2-microglobulin exhibits dissociation and equilibrium exchange with circulating soluble β2-microglobulin.1,3 Germline mutations at the β2-microglobulin exon 1/intron 1 splice site have been found in dog mammary gland simple and complex carcinoma tumor samples.4 Cayman's β2-Microglobulin (dog) Monoclonal Antibody (Clone 5D8) can be used for flow cytometry (FC) and immunoprecipitation (IP) applications.
